Did you know that only 11 convex uniform tilings can perfectly cover a flat surface using regular polygonsβwhere every vertex has the same surroundings?
π¨οΈ What we printed:
β
3 Regular (Platonic) Tilings β Made from a single polygon type: triangle, square, or hexagon.
